Why Occasion Source Solutions Are Necessary for Seamless Event-Driven Architectures
In the realm of modern software program growth, event-driven architectures are increasingly common, yet their efficiency pivots on the application of durable occasion resource remedies. As industries shift towards real-time data processing, comprehending the implications of event sourcing comes to be important.
Understanding Event-Driven Architectures
Event-driven styles (EDAs) stand for a standard shift in developing software application systems, where the flow of info is identified by the incident of events. This architectural style promotes a decoupled approach, permitting different components to interact asynchronously. In EDAs, events act as the main means of communication, setting off procedures or process in action to particular occurrences, such as individual activities or system changes.
The trick elements of an EDA include occasion producers, which create occasions; occasion consumers, which react to events; and event networks, which assist in the transmission of occasions between manufacturers and customers. This framework enhances system responsiveness and scalability, as elements can independently refine occasions without the requirement for concurrent interaction.
Furthermore, EDAs make it possible for real-time information handling, making them appropriate for applications calling for instant understandings-- such as scams detection in monetary systems or checking IoT tools. They also support a more agile development setting, permitting groups to repeat quickly and deploy new functions with very little disturbance to existing solutions.
The Function of Occasion Resource Solutions
While various elements in an event-driven style depend on effective communication, occasion source remedies play a vital function in producing and taking care of the circulation of occasions. These services function as the preliminary point of event development, capturing modifications in state or user activities and equating them right into events that can be propagated via the system.
Occasion source options guarantee that occasions are structured and improved with relevant metadata, such as timestamps and identifiers, which boost their use across different services. By providing a reputable device for event generation, these services help keep consistency and stability in data throughout distributed systems.
In addition, they facilitate the decoupling of manufacturers and consumers within a design, enabling systems to scale individually. This decoupling is vital for improving system strength, as it minimizes reliances that can or else bring about bottlenecks or solitary factors of failure.
Benefits of Real-Time Data Handling
Real-time information handling considerably improves the abilities of event-driven designs by making it possible for prompt insights and activities based upon the newest details (your event source charlotte). This immediacy not only accelerates decision-making however likewise raises the relevance and precision of those choices. Organizations can react to occasions as they occur, minimizing latency and enhancing functional dexterity
Among the main benefits of real-time information handling is the ability to record and analyze data constantly. This facilitates positive procedures instead than reactive reactions, enabling organizations to prepare for trends and potential problems before they intensify. In industries such as finance or shopping, real-time analytics can recognize deceptive transactions or client behavior adjustments, permitting speedy interventions that minimize threat and enhance consumer satisfaction.
Additionally, real-time information processing cultivates enhanced individual experiences by providing timely and tailored material. For example, streaming services can adjust suggestions based upon individual activity in real-time, thus increasing engagement and retention.
Eventually, the combination click here for more info of real-time information handling right into event-driven styles empowers companies to harness the complete possibility of their data, driving innovation and affordable advantage in a significantly vibrant marketplace.
Enhancing System Interaction
Efficient interaction in between systems is vital for the success of any kind of event-driven style. Occasion source remedies promote this interaction by providing a robust structure for recording and transmitting events in actual time. By systematizing exactly how systems produce and consume occasions, these options eliminate obscurity and foster interoperability, enabling inconsonant systems to collaborate perfectly.
Using occasion streams allows systems to react promptly to adjustments, ensuring that all components are straightened and educated. This responsiveness is essential in environments where prompt data exchange straight impacts decision-making and total system efficiency. Occasion source options offer mechanisms for occasion filtering system, change, and directing, enhancing the effectiveness of information flow between systems.
Furthermore, by applying a publish-subscribe model, event resource remedies decouple system components, enabling better flexibility and scalability. This decoupling indicates that systems can develop individually, making it easier to integrate brand-new performances or change existing parts without disrupting overall interaction.
Future Trends in Occasion Sourcing
As companies increasingly take on event-driven architectures, the development of occasion sourcing is poised to shape the future of information monitoring and system combination. One remarkable trend is the expanding integration of equipment knowing formulas with event sourcing. This merging enables companies to derive workable understandings from historic event information, helping with anticipating analytics and improving decision-making procedures.
One more considerable fad is the rise of cloud-native event sourcing remedies. These platforms take advantage of the scalability and flexibility of cloud facilities, permitting organizations to successfully handle and store substantial amounts of occasion information without the overhead of traditional systems. This change promotes better availability and collaboration throughout groups.
Furthermore, the adoption of Visit Your URL microservices style is affecting event sourcing techniques. As businesses progressively sector their applications right into smaller sized, independent solutions, event sourcing provides a durable device to maintain information uniformity and honesty throughout these distributed systems.
Verdict
In verdict, occasion source solutions work as a vital foundation for smooth event-driven styles, allowing reliable occasion generation and administration. By facilitating asynchronous communication in between elements, these solutions boost system durability and advertise the independent my site development of services. The benefits of real-time information processing and improved system communication underscore the importance of taking on event sourcing approaches. As the demand for durable distributed systems rises, the significance of occasion source solutions will certainly continue to grow, forming the future of event-driven style.